
Grendizer Hueforge - Goldorak & Actarus
by Dakiren
Legendary mecha pilot Actarus stands boldly alongside his mighty robot Grendizer in this dynamic tribute to the beloved anime series Goldorak. Deep blues and striking reds dominate the composition, with Grendizer's iconic horned silhouette towering behind his determined pilot. The bold, angular art style captures the classic super robot aesthetic, while careful color transitions bring depth and drama to these unforgettable characters from Japanese animation history.
